The primary benefits of an electric concrete mixer are its quiet, clean, and low-maintenance operation. Unlike gas-powered alternatives, electric models produce no exhaust fumes, making them the superior choice for indoor use, residential areas, and projects where noise is a concern.
The core advantage of an electric mixer isn't just about power; it's about the environment in which you work. They trade the raw, untethered power of gas engines for unparalleled convenience, cleanliness, and quietness in electrically accessible locations.

The Core Advantages of Electric Power
Electric mixers solve many of the common frustrations associated with small-engine equipment, making them highly practical for specific types of jobs.
Quiet and Clean Operation
The most noticeable benefit is the dramatic reduction in noise. This makes them ideal for residential neighborhoods or indoor renovation projects where loud gas engines would be disruptive.
Because they run on electricity, these mixers produce zero exhaust fumes. This is a critical safety and comfort feature for any work done in basements, garages, or other poorly ventilated spaces.
Minimal Maintenance Requirements
Electric motors are fundamentally simpler than gasoline engines. There is no need for oil changes, spark plug replacements, or fuel stabilization.
This reliability means you can store the mixer for long periods and trust it to start immediately when plugged in, reducing project delays and long-term upkeep costs.
Lightweight and Portable Design
Electric motors are often lighter and more compact than their gas-powered counterparts. This contributes to a more portable and maneuverable machine.
Their ease of transport makes them perfect for smaller construction sites, DIY projects, and renovation work where the mixer may need to be moved frequently.
The Power of On-Site Mixing
Beyond their electric-specific benefits, these mixers provide the fundamental advantages of mixing concrete on-site, giving you greater control and flexibility.
Complete Control Over the Mix
On-site mixing allows you to precisely control the ratio of cement, sand, aggregate, and water for each batch.
This ability to make on-the-fly adjustments ensures the concrete meets the exact specifications for different parts of a project, which can enhance the final structure's integrity and durability.
Increased Project Efficiency
Any mechanical mixer drastically reduces the physical labor and time required compared to mixing concrete manually.
This efficiency allows for faster completion of work, whether you're pouring a small slab, setting fence posts, or creating footings.
Fresh Concrete on Demand
With an on-site mixer, you create fresh concrete exactly when and where you need it. This eliminates the risk of a "hot load" from a ready-mix truck and significantly reduces material waste.
Understanding the Trade-offs
While highly advantageous, electric mixers are not the solution for every scenario. Their primary limitations are tied directly to their power source and intended scale.
Power Source Dependency
The most significant constraint is the need for a reliable electrical outlet. An electric mixer is tethered by its power cord, making it unsuitable for remote job sites without access to electricity or a sufficiently powerful generator.
Smaller Batch Capacity
Most portable electric mixers are designed for small-to-medium scale projects. Their drum capacity is typically smaller than that of larger, gas-powered or industrial mixers, making them inefficient for large slab pours.
Making the Right Choice for Your Project
Your decision should be guided by your project's location, scale, and environment.
- If your primary focus is indoor work, renovations, or residential projects: The quiet, fume-free, and low-maintenance electric mixer is the definitive choice.
- If your primary focus is portability for small-to-medium outdoor jobs: A portable electric mixer offers an excellent balance of convenience and capability, provided a power source is available.
- If your primary focus is large-scale pours or remote site construction: A gas-powered mixer or a ready-mix delivery service will be necessary to meet the power and volume demands.
Choosing the right tool begins with a clear understanding of your project's unique constraints and goals.
